> Hi there,
>
> Well I had my truck at the dealer the other day to get the ignition
> switch "halo" light repaired - and the dealer claims that my truck wasn't
> equipped with one because it did not come with power windows and locks. I
> swear that the light worked when I first got the truck...just somewhere
> between when it was new and when I brought it up here for school is when the
> halo-light quit. Anyway, I was wondering if anyone here with a 1999 Dakota
> CC w/o power windows/locks could check their Dak's for the Halo-light (turns
> on with the interior lights...stays on a couple seconds after shutting the
> doors to help guide your key into the hole). Please let me know if yours
> does or does not work. I have the feeling that the dealership here in
> Fairbanks (Gene's Chrysler) is pulling my chain AGAIN - I've been quite
> dissatisfied with them in the past. They claim that there WAS a burned-out
> bulb in the light socket, but no wiring in between, and that this was NOT a
> factory defect, so therefore they can't add the wiring. My friend's 98 Dak
> equipped like mine claims his Halo light works! So I don't know what to
> think anymore...but its getting me quite ticked about the "Service" dept.
